Textiles artist Gwen Westerman returns to the Great Plains Art Museum Nov. 11-14 to finish up her time as Artist in Residence.

As part of the week’s activities, the Museum will host a family day featuring art activities for children, as well as a chance for families to interact with the artist and see how art is created.

Westerman’s solo exhibition titled “We Are Star People: The Art and Poetry of Gwen Westerman” will reopen Nov. 10. It was closed temporarily after a water main broke and flooded the lower level of the Museum. No artwork was damaged.

Westerman lives in southern Minnesota, as did her Dakota ancestors. Her roots are deep in the landscape of the tall grass prairie, and reveal themselves in her art and writing through the languages and traditions of her family. Her exhibition is on display in the repaired lower-level gallery through Jan. 30, 2016. Many of the works and poems displayed contain Dakota language.

As the 2015 Elizabeth Rubendall Artist in Residence, Westerman will use the lobby of the museum to create an original artwork and interact with museum visitors.

Visitors and school groups are invited to view and interact with Westerman as she works in the museum (see available times below). Groups may arrange tours by contacting the museum at 402-472-6220.
